15.11 Control
15.11.1 Synchrocheck, energizing check, and synchronizing
SESRSYN
This section contains instructions on how to test the synchrocheck, energizing
check, and synchronizing function SESRSYN for single and double CB and for 1½
breaker arrangements.
This section contains instructions on how to test the synchrocheck and energizing
check for single CB with or without the synchronizing function.
Prepare the IED for verification of settings outlined in section "Overview" and
section "Preparing for test" in this chapter.
At commissioning and periodical checks, the functions shall be tested with the used
settings. To test a specific function, it might be necessary to change some setting
parameters, for example:
AutoEnerg = On/Off/DLLB/DBLL/Both
ManEnerg = Off
Operation = Off/On
Activation of the voltage selection function if applicable
The tests explained in the test procedures below describe the settings, which can be
used as references during testing before the final settings are specified. After
testing, restore the equipment to the normal or desired settings.
A secondary injection test set with the possibility to individually alter the phase
angle and amplitude of the voltage is needed. The test set must also be able to
generate different frequencies on different outputs.
The description below applies for a system with a nominal
frequency of 50 Hz but can be directly transferred to 60 Hz.
SESRSYN can be set to use different phases, phase to earth or
phase to phase. Use the set voltages instead of what is indicated below.
Figure 102 shows the general test connection principle, which can be used during
testing. This description describes the test of the version intended for one bay.
Figure 103 shows the general test connection for a 1½ breaker diameter with one-
phase voltage connected to the line side.
